Rar halis, pl. e (which in the Bible d. 1688,366,2,36 means "petritic"). V. bullet. alíc și halíc n., pl. e (ngr. haliki, petricică, de ex., de pus în praștie). Bobiță de plumb de încărcat pușca: alice de ĭepure, de vrăbiĭ (ploaĭe), de lupĭ (poșurĭ, poște). – Și (h)alicĭ, pl. cĭurĭ și ce. Rar halis, pl. e (care în biblia d. 1688,366,2,36, înseamnă „petricică”). V. glonț.
